The G-Class is widely regarded as one of the most unstoppable off-road vehicles in existence. With solid axles and differential locks at both the front and rear, there are very few places that the G-Class can’t go. So is there any reason for the existence of the seemingly absurd 6X6 version of the vehicle? Well, there is no doubt that six driven wheels are always better than four, and those chunky tyres on the 6X6 are certainly more suited to off-road travel than the standard low-profile ones the 4×4 AMG are shod with.
